Healthy BREAKFAST…healthy you!!!
A healthy breakfast includes a balanced mix of
Ø Proteins
Ø Carbohydrates
Ø Fats
It can increase a person’s metabolism and sustain higher level of energy throughout the day; as this is the first and the most important meal of the day.
- Cereal (wheat flakes/ oats) with milk (ideally cow’s or skimmed)
- Dry fruits (not more than 2 – 3 – they will help you boost your memory ) and fresh fruits – in a limited quantity of one bowl (150gms) + Milk – 1 Glass (200ml) (This breakfast is packed with potassium, memory – boosting bananas tops this list)
- Bread Toast – 2 + *Egg – 1 (ideally boiled/ scrambled preferred)
- Snacks like Pohe, Upma, Sandwiches (with lots of vegetables) – 1 Serving
- Idli – 2 + Sambar – 1

You can also add in some juice or buttermilk or coconut water along with your breakfast whenever possible
* For eggs please consult the dietician/ doctor before consuming if you have a deranged lipid profile.
